A patient was on DVT prophylaxis. All of the following has perforators which connect superficial veins to the deep veins, except?

A
Ankle
B
Below the inguinal ligament
C
Mid calf
D
Lower thigh
High-Yield Explanation
Below inguinal ligament.Blood flows from the superficial to the deep veins through perforating (communicating veins)Perforators are located- below the medial malleolus (inframalleolar perforator)- in the medial calf (Cockett perforators)- just above (Dodd perforator) & below the knee (Boyd perforator)- at the level of the adductor canal (Hunterian perforator)
